| description | This article highlights the bodies described in the novels and short-stories of Yoshiyuki Junnosuke. The writer, allergic and sensitive, offers weak and damaged bodies of marginal people (prostitutes, tired man, etc.) with very delicate descriptions. The change of Japanese society influences the states of the bodies of his novels. The body of prostitutes shows their energetic power in the town, which is only possible in the Japan beaten after the World War II, free of traditional moral. It disappears shortly. As the Japan normalizes, the weak and damaged bodies are destined to be cooped up indoors. |
